The John F. Kennedy Center for the Performing Arts in Washington, D.C. is recognized as the busiest facility of its kind in the United States. Its nearly 3000 annual performances include ballet, theater, dance and music, as well as cultural events, galas, children's performances and more.

In 1958, President Eisenhower signed legislation establishing a national cultural center in Washington, D.C. For the first time, the federal government would support, and partially fund, a performing arts venue for the nation. Architect Edward Durell Stone was chosen to design the center. With their signature dance moves and silky-smooth harmonies, they rose to the top of the charts, creating an amazing 42 ... pokemon go login Since its founding in 1931, the NSO has been committed to performances that enrich the lives of its audience and community members. In 1986, the National Symphony became an artistic affiliate of the John F. Kennedy Center for the Performing Arts, where it has performed since the Center opened in 1971. The Opera House is the second-largest theater in the Center, with 2,364 seats. It was designed for ballet, opera, and musical theater.
